BMW discontinued its most affordable bikes G 310 R and G 310 GS in India; Know reason behind it
BMW Motorrad: BMW Motorrad India has discontinued the sale of its cheapest motorcycles BMW G 310 R and G 310 GS in India. Both these bikes were launched in India in 2018 and were manufactured at the Hosur plant in Tamil Nadu in partnership with TVS-BMW.

After the discontinuation of these bikes, the BMW G 310 RR has become the company's lowest-priced offering. This bike is in effect a badge-engineered model of the TVS Apache RR 310 and BMW will continue to keep it in its lineup. As per reports in the press, the dealers are claiming that the sale of G 310 R and G 310 GS has stopped since January 2025 and even were not updated as per OBD-2B emission standards.
It should be noted that these bikes continue to be offered in overseas markets. Provided that the regulations there support it, the G 310 R and G 310 GS will continue to be sold.
The BMW G 310 R was first introduced to the world in 2015. It was the first partnership bike between TVS and BMW. This was followed by the G 310 GS which was an adventure bike. The export of both these bikes started even before their launch in India. These were launched in India in 2018.
Both these BMW bikes came in the 300-500cc segment, which has become quite popular in India today. However, the G 310 R and GS faced tough competition from bikes like the KTM 390 Duke, Honda CB300R, and Kawasaki Z300 and they could not be that successful in terms of sales. It is believed that due to falling sales, the company decided to say goodbye to them.
Both the G 310 R and G 310 GS are equipped with a 313cc single-cylinder, liquid-cooled engine. This engine produces 34 bhp of power and 28 Nm of torque. It was given a 6-speed gearbox, USD forks at the front, and mono-shock suspension at the rear. Both bikes also have dual-channel ABS. The G 310 GS has more travel suspension, making it better for off-roading.
BMW is now working on a new platform to replace both of these bikes. At EICMA 2024 and India Mobility Expo 2025, BMW introduced the F 450 GS concept bike. This new bike will come with a twin-cylinder engine and will try to give performance and look like the R 1300 GS.
The F 450 GS will also be manufactured by TVS in India and exported worldwide. However, TVS will not make any copy or version of it this time. At the same time, TVS is also working on its own 300cc adventure bike, which can be launched by the end of the year.
